Daniel J. Fofi's Obituary
Daniel J. Fofi, 82, of Syracuse, passed away Sunday at St. Joseph’s Hospital surrounded by his loving family. He was born in Carbondale, PA, and was a U.S. Army veteran. Dan was employed with Allied Chemical for 28 years and went on to work for the Syracuse City School District for 12 years. He enjoyed the outdoors and was a true family man.
He was predeceased by his parents, Primo and Helen (Lapuszcenac) Fofi and two brothers, Eugene Fofi and Richard Fofi.
Dan is survived by his beloved wife of 60 years, Claire (Rosemellia) Fofi; his three children, David (Virginia) Fofi, Sr. of Syracuse, Geri (George) Downey of Wisconsin and Daniel (Lynn) Fofi of Baldwinsville; eight grandchildren; seven great-grandchildren; his sister, Regina (Patrick) Scarpino of Carbondale, PA, along with many nieces and nephews.
